Section 2
Definitions
Unless the subject or the context otherwise requires, in this Act: –
(a) “University” means the Agriculture and Forestry University established pursuant to Section 3.
(b) “Senate” means Senate of the University as referred to in Section 7.
(c) “Academic Council” means the Academic Council as referred to in Section 10.
(d) “Executive Council” means the Executive Council as referred to in Section 12.
(e) “Service Commission” means the Service Commission as referred to in Section 21.
(f) “Faculty” means the faculty as referred to in Section 14.
(g) “Research Centre” means the Research Centre as referred to in Section 15.
(h) “Education Council” means the Education Council as referred to in Section 16.
(i) “Campus” means the constituent campus of the University and this term also includes any campus affiliated to the
University.
(j) “Curriculum Development Centre” means the Curriculum Development Centre as referred to in Section 18.
(k) “Chancellor” means the Chancellor as referred to in Section
(l) “Pro-Chancellor” means the Pro-Chancellor as referred to in Section 23.
(m) “Vice Chancellor” means the Vice Chancellor as referred to in Section 24.
(n) “Registrar” means the Registrar as referred to in Section 25.
(o) “Dean” means the chief of the faculty.
(p) “Director” means the Director as referred to in Section 27.
(q) “Teacher” means the Professor, Lecturer and Assistant Lecturer engaged in providing education or conducting research at the University and this word also includes the instructors of various levels at the University and the person specified as Teacher in the Rules made under this Act.
(r) “Employee” means the person beside teachers who conduct or cause to conduct managerial and assistance work in the
operation of the University.
(s) “Student” means girls and boys who have made admission in the campus for study and research.
(t) “Prescribed” or “as prescribed” means prescribed or as prescribed in the Rules framed under this Act.
